Fantastic restaurant, well worth the short walk away from the city centre. The food is excellent, pictured is the Münchner Schweinebraten (Munich roast pork from the oven with crust, a big potato dumpling and bacon-coleslaw); everything is excellent, perfectly roasted pork, tasty dumpling, refreshing coleslaw, and perfect crackling. I hadn't reserved, but was seated (as a solo) very quickly on a Friday night with no issues. The staff spoke good English (🙏) and we're attentive. Relaxed atmosphere. Absolutely would go back, no doubt.

This was the best restaurant we visited during our time in Munich! Mario was an excellent waiter who helped us with making our food and drinks selection. He even let me try the wine before I ordered a full glass. Paulaner beer was great too here. The food is very well made, and it has a great combination of flavors and textures. I enjoyed the cabbage with sweet apple topping. The duck was phenomenal, and the Knodls are excellent. I also had their house red wine, which was amazing. The place is outside of downtown area, it has a great vibe inside, and it is well decorated. It is a very quiet area and you can get there by train and walking. I recommend making a reservation ahead of time.
